Wanted to share my findings; cheers. Salea logic captures included as attachments.
Console sends out signals at 200kHz, Controller responds at 250kHz.
Data sent from original console - Side Bit Times Real Gamecube (exact)
LOW - 3.875us low, 1.125us high
HIGH - 1.375 low, 3.583 high
